
Oil for Aladdin’s Lamp (revised version, ca. 1949)
The romance of the petroleum industry, showing how dependent our society is on oil and petrochemical products. Remake and update of the original (1933) version.
The film discusses the transformative impact of petroleum on modern life, highlighting its role in powering the internal combustion engine, revolutionizing transportation, and enhancing living standards. It explores the evolution of the petroleum industry from its origins in kerosene production to the vast array of products derived from oil today. The film emphasizes petroleum’s contribution to agriculture, food production, household items, and medical advancements, showcasing the extensive research and development efforts of scientists in the field. Ultimately, it portrays petroleum as a vital resource that has reshaped daily life in countless ways.
